Solar site of amman new energy base
Baynouna Solar Power Plant is a 200 MW photovoltaic power station in Amman, Jordan. Construction began in late 2017, and it opened in 2020. The plant is the largest in the country and will produce 4% of Jordan's total electrical energy production, with the project costing around. . Located east of Amman, Baynouna is the largest single solar energy project in Jordan. The project achieved commercial operation in 2020, and supplies the annual power needs of approximately 160,000 homes, displacing an estimated 360,000 tonnes of carbon dioxide each year. Developed as a Power. . ACC, in joint venture with Enviromena Power Systems LLC, was awarded the Engineering, Procurement, Construction (EPC) and Operation & Maintenance (O&M) contract for the Baynouna Solar Energy Project, located approximately 40 km northeast of Amman. As the largest solar energy project in the country, Baynouna is a critical milestone in Jordan's pursuit of energy independence. . The Baynouna Solar Energy Company (BSCE), a joint venture between the UAE's Masdar and the Finnish investment and asset management group Taaleri, inaugurated the 200-megawatt (MW) Baynouna Solar Park; the largest clean energy project in Jordan.

New Delhi solar container battery Energy Storage Project
AmpereHour Energy, in partnership with Indigrid and BRPL, delivers a pioneering 20 MW / 40 MWh BESS in South Delhi, enhancing grid reliability, cutting emissions, and setting a new benchmark in clean energy storage solutions. . NEW DELHI | 8 May, 2025 — The GEAPP Leadership Council (GLC) today officially announced the launch of India's first utility-scale, standalone Battery Energy Storage System (BESS) project, the largest of its kind in South Asia.
